历史上的今天
返回首页

历史上的今天

今天是:2025年02月18日(星期二)

正在发生

2018年02月18日 | Freescale 车身控制模块(BCM) 解决方案

2018-02-18 来源:eefocus

中国汽车业已成为全球第一市场,标志着中国汽车产业进入了白热化竞争时代,因此,人们对汽车的操控性,安全性,易用性,舒适性,以及智能化要求也越来越高,更大的空间需求和更多的零部件因而产生了冲突,这就要求汽车零部件,特别是汽车电子往功能集中化、控制智能化、信息网络化方向发展,同时确保产品高性能低成本以应对竞争激烈的市场。在众多的汽车电器中,首先聚焦的就是车身控制模块(BCM)。作为车身电器的大总管和中枢神经,BCM的功能越来越强大,集成度也越来越高,这就要求有更专业半导体器件作为支撑。

作为汽车半导体行业的领导者,Freescale一直致力于中国市场的开发和服务,推动汽车零部件产业的国产化进程,协助各厂商实现高性价比,更安全,更先进的产品。

本文对Freescale的车身控制模块方案进行介绍,本方案主要由MC9S08DZ128,MC33880,MC33742,MC33596构成,主要包括:车灯控制、车锁控制、后备箱控制、玻璃升降器控制、油箱盖控制,无钥匙进入系统以及CAN总线通信技术的实现。 


BCM功能概述

随着人们对汽车功能的需求越来越多,车身电子也越来越多,越来越复杂,通常来说车身控制模块包含的功能有:车灯控制、车门控制、车窗控制、开关及模拟信号采集,CAN总线通信等,本文所提供的Freescale车身控制模块为客户提供低成本,高性能的解决方案,主要包括以下功能:

序号

 

功能

1

车锁控制

2

第三制动灯

3

油箱盖控制

4

后备箱控制

5

胎压检测

6

玻璃升降器控制

7

门开启警示灯

8

开关背光

9

儿童锁

10

后备箱灯

11

CAN 通讯

表一、Freescale车身控制模块功能概览

 
二、Freescale BCM原理框图


三、Freescale BCM信号列表

 

序号

 

名称

I/O

类型

1

点火开关

In

CAN

2

RKE信号

In

CAN

3

前排开关信号

In

CAN

4

儿童锁信号

In

CAN

5

后排开关信号

In

数字信号

6

玻璃升降器电机信号

Out

模拟信号

7

车速信号

In

CAN

8

车速异常信号

In

CAN

9

碰撞信号

In

CAN

10

门状态信号

In

CAN

11

RKE信号

In

CAN

12

机械钥匙开关

In

开关信号

13

内拉索(前排)

In

开关信号

14

中控锁信号

In

开关信号

15

电机控制

Out

模拟信号

16

车速信号

In

CAN

17

车速异常信号

In

CAN

18

制动信号

In

CAN

19

门状态信号

In

CAN

20

后备箱状态信号

In

CAN

21

儿童锁信号

In

CAN

22

停车尾灯信号

In

CAN

23

背光等级信号

In

CAN

24

第三制动灯

Out

数字信号

25

门开启警示灯

Out

数字信号

26

后备箱灯

Out

数字信号

27

开关背光

Out

数字信号

28

预留背光

Out

数字信号

29

后备箱开关信号

In

CAN

30

四锁联动信号

In

逻辑信号

31

后备箱控制

Out

模拟信号

32

四锁联动信号

In

逻辑信号

33

油箱盖开关信号

In

CAN

34

油箱盖控制

Out

模拟信号


四、控制说明

    本方案是典型的输入输出系统,主要通过CAN总线信号,模拟信号和各种中断信号进行信号采集,通过BCM的数据处理和转换,进行对相关车身电器设备的控制,包括:灯光、马达、继电器等进行控制,并将部分传感器采集的信号进行处理,通过CAN总线发布给个相关专业电器设备。

 



五、CAN总线示意图
 

 

 


六、芯片功能特性描述


6.1、MC9S08DZ128

• 40-MHz HCS08 中央处理器 (20-MHz 总线)

• HC08指令集并补充BGND指令

•支持最多32种中断/复位源

•支持128k Flash 2k EEPROM 8k RAM

• 两种低功耗的停止模式

• 减少功耗的等待模式

•在运行、等待和停止模式中非常低功耗的实时中断

• 多功能时钟发生器,支持PLL和FLL模式

• 看门狗复位

•带复位和中断的低压检测电路;可选择的电压阀值

• 支持非法指令代码复位

• 支持非法操作地址复位

• 支持Flash 块保护

• 支持时钟信号丢失保护

• 单线背景调试接口

• 片上及在线仿真(ICE),带总线实时捕获功能

•24 通道ADC

•两个模拟比较器ACMPx

• MSCAN —CAN协议– V2.0 A 和B;

•两个SCI

• SPI

• IIC —支持最高100kbps的总线波特率;

• TPMx — 一个6 通道(TPM1)和一个2 通道

(TPM2);

• RTC

I• 87个通用输入/ 输出(I/O)管脚和1 个专用输入管脚

• 32个中断管脚,每个管脚带触发极性选择

• 所有输入管脚上带电压滞后和可配置的上下拉器件

• 所有输入管脚上可配置输出斜率和驱动强度

 

6.2、MC33880 

MC33880 带SPI可配置的8路输出开关

MC33880 是由8位串行输入控制的8路硬件可配置高端或低端开关,其中的2路输出可直接有微控制器控制用于脉宽调制(PWM),MC33880可由微控制器直接控制各种各样的感性或灯类负载,其创新的监测和保护特性包括:超低等待电流,“层叠式”故障报告,为低端配置用的内部40V输出钳位,为高端配置用的内部20V输出钳位,输出特性诊断及每路输出独立的关断功能。

    8个独立的高端或低端输出开关

    两个输出可以用作PWM控制

    逻辑输入兼容于TTL/CMOS电平

    SPI操作,可以达到40MHz频率

    睡眠省电模式

    上电复位

    每个开关都有相应的SPI输出诊断位   
 

6.3、MC33742

MC33742系统基础芯片(SBC)是一个单芯片解决方案,它在一个封装中集成了常用的汽车系统块,以减少主板空间。SBC含有2个电压调节器VDD和V2、一个CAN收发器、看门狗和低功耗管理模块。+5V VDD电压调节器得到完全保护,并能够提供高达200 mA的电流。+5V V2跟踪调节器使用外部PNP晶体管,因而电流输出由晶体管参数决定。

  高速CAN收发器能够以高达1 MBd的波特率发射数据。CAN模块得到完全保护,在收到CAN消息时,唤醒SBC离开停止和休眠模式。内部看门狗可以配置为窗口或超时操作。溢出时间可以分4步选择,从10ms至350ms不等。当在专用调试模式中运行器件时,可禁用看门狗。

MC33742可配置为正常、待机、停止和休眠模式。具有4个唤醒输入的内部切换高边输出给了设计人员从外部事件唤醒系统的机会,如通过键盘唤醒。8个控制和状态寄存器决定了SBC行为。所有寄存器都由SPI总线进行配置。

·1.0Mbps 高速CAN接口,支持总线诊断功能(诊断CANH和CANL对地短路,对VDD短路,对VSUP短路)

·低压降 5.0V,200mA VDD调节器,支持电流极限、超温预警和输出监测

·可通过外部晶体管进行5.0V调节

·正常,待机,停止和睡眠模式,

·150mA高端的外部电路控制开关输出

·4个外部唤醒输入

·软件可编程看门狗

 

6.4、MC33596

MC33596可以用于远程无匙进入、车库大门控制、射频ID(RFID)产品、告警监控、无线告警与安全系统、家庭自动化和自动读表等。环境切换功能的增加使MC33596 设备非常适合用于远程无匙进入(RKE)、轮胎气压监控系统(TPMS)和车身的被动进入接收器(passive entry receiver)。

MC33596发送器的功能:

·频率:304 MHz、315 MHz、426 MHz、 434 MHz、868 MHz和 915 MHz ISM频段
·调制:OOK和FSK(软件可以选择)
·高达108 dBm的接收灵敏度
·RF收发信机可在-19到7 dBm的范围内分四个步阶编程
·配置切换
·射频发射机数据速率:高达20 kbps
·数字和模拟接收信号强度指示器(RSSI)
·自动唤醒功能(选通震荡器)
·带可编程单词识别功能的嵌入式数据处理器
·图象取消混频器
·380 kHz的IF过滤器带宽
·快速唤醒时间
·接收(Rx)模式下为9.2 mA
·数据速率:高达20 kbps

MC33596接收器的功能:

·频率:304 MHz、315 MHz、426 MHz、434 MHz、868 MHz和915 MHz ISM频带
·接收灵敏度:高达-108 dBm 
·配置切换
·数字和模拟接收信号强度指示器(RSSI)
·自动唤醒功能(选通震荡器)
·带可编程单词识别功能的嵌入式数据处理器
·图象取消混频器
·380 kHz的IF过滤器带宽
·快速唤醒时间
·接收(Rx)模式下为9.2 mA



推荐阅读

史海拾趣

Altonics公司的发展小趣事

随着技术的不断进步,Altonics公司始终保持着对创新的热情。公司加大研发投入,引进高端技术人才,不断推出具有创新性和竞争力的新产品。其中,公司自主研发的一款智能传感器,凭借其高精度、高稳定性的特点,迅速占领市场份额,成为工业自动化领域的明星产品。

BETA Transformer Technology Corp公司的发展小趣事

随着电子行业的快速发展和变革,BETA Transformer Technology Corp公司面临着前所未有的挑战。为了应对这些挑战,公司不断加大研发投入,加强技术创新,推出了一系列符合市场需求的新产品。同时,BETA公司还积极调整生产结构,优化供应链管理,降低成本,提高产品质量。这些举措使得BETA公司在激烈的市场竞争中保持了领先地位。

晶群科技(Gem-micro)公司的发展小趣事

随着电子行业的快速发展和变革,BETA Transformer Technology Corp公司面临着前所未有的挑战。为了应对这些挑战,公司不断加大研发投入,加强技术创新,推出了一系列符合市场需求的新产品。同时,BETA公司还积极调整生产结构,优化供应链管理,降低成本,提高产品质量。这些举措使得BETA公司在激烈的市场竞争中保持了领先地位。

BERNSTEIN公司的发展小趣事

BERNSTEIN公司的历史可以追溯到Weimar时期,当时Bernstein兄弟在莱比锡创立了“Monopol”公司,专注于为电气建筑服务控制系统生产和制造低压产品。初创时期,公司面临着资金短缺、市场竞争激烈等诸多困难。然而,Bernstein兄弟凭借对技术的执着追求和对市场的敏锐洞察,成功研发出了一系列具有竞争力的产品,并逐渐在市场上站稳脚跟。

Hitachi Chemical Co America Ltd公司的发展小趣事

BERNSTEIN公司的历史可以追溯到Weimar时期,当时Bernstein兄弟在莱比锡创立了“Monopol”公司,专注于为电气建筑服务控制系统生产和制造低压产品。初创时期,公司面临着资金短缺、市场竞争激烈等诸多困难。然而,Bernstein兄弟凭借对技术的执着追求和对市场的敏锐洞察,成功研发出了一系列具有竞争力的产品,并逐渐在市场上站稳脚跟。

Ava Electronics Corp公司的发展小趣事

在市场竞争日益激烈的情况下,AVA电子意识到单打独斗已经难以应对市场的挑战。于是,公司开始寻求与上下游企业的合作,通过产业链整合实现协同发展。AVA电子与供应商建立了长期稳定的合作关系,确保了原材料的稳定供应和质量保障;同时,公司还与多家销售渠道商建立了战略合作关系,共同开拓市场。这种产业链整合的模式不仅降低了公司的运营成本,也提高了公司的市场竞争力。

问答坊 | AI 解惑

汽车控制单元和分立电子元件的重要性

现在的汽车设计工程师正不断致力于设计出重量和能耗更低,同时安全性和舒适性更高的汽车。工程师们越来越排斥利用常规的能耗技术——笨重而高成本的机械解决方案来达到这样的目标。平均到每一辆车来说,每额外增加50kg的重量或100W的功率会带来0.2 ...…

查看全部问答>

2009年电子设计竞赛的一些新特点~~

本帖最后由 paulhyde 于 2014-9-15 03:38 编辑 1、今年不叫Sony杯了,好象换NEC赞助了。。呵呵 2、今年会对“最小系统”给出定义或者说明,所以往年的准备思路可能要换一换了,基本上现在给出的最小系统的概念是“单片机,ADC,DAC,存储”。一定 ...…

查看全部问答>

fpga资料大全

一些很有意思的fpga的开发资料,我也希望大家能多多指教…

查看全部问答>

STM32能接5V的器件吗,如MAX232?

                                  …

查看全部问答>

STM32103中关于AFIO和USART的问题!

                                 在一个小系统中调试发现,如果在时钟初始化中里把AFIO打开,那么USART2就进入不了接收中断,关闭AFIO后,USART2接 ...…

查看全部问答>

“TI杯”赛后交流群

大学快结束了,把自己的东西拿出来和大家分享一下,一起交流一下,未必不是一件快事。。。。 群名:“TI杯”赛后交流群 群号:130252614…

查看全部问答>

测试实践之 为 碎碎念问答 设计一个简单测试

这不是一个单纯的 为论坛提出BUG什么的帖子。 这只是一个实践,一个关于测试的实践。 我很久没打开个人空间了,无意打开,发现了这个新功能。 叫 碎碎念一下 是个小问答。挺有爱的,我就试试咯 结果至今尚未成功过一次。 于是我想到,给这个小 ...…

查看全部问答>

Multisim 作用有多大??

其实很弱,自己在模拟方面,大二学模拟电路的时候,听说了这个工具-- Multisim  ,在之前使用过 proteus 软件做过51的仿真。其实自己当时也不知道 proteus和multisim的区别,只是听学长说proteus是用来做数字的,而multisim 是用来做模 ...…

查看全部问答>

DE1-soc ubantu系统无法宽带连接拨号上网

今天想用一下ubantu系统,所以在友晶官网上下载了ubantu系统,装上SD卡后启动什么的一切都正常,但是无法联网,我用的是宽带连接拨号上网方式,求原因 …

查看全部问答>